Required qualifications:4+ years of progressively increasing responsibility in it.1+ years of experience in creating architectures, detailed designs, and running pocs.3+ years of experience with python development stacks, ecosystems, frameworks, libraries, and tools.expert in mulesoft ipaas and java programming language.extensive experience designing and building solutions with mulesoft.solid experience in building microservices architectures.mulesoft integration architect certification (preferred).deep understanding of enterprise integration patterns and practices.proficient in devops processes, monitoring, eventual consistency, and event sourcing.experience with spring framework (spring boot, spring integration, etc.
).experience working with aws public cloud services.strong expertise in ci/cd pipelines and agile engineering practices.experience with messaging systems, preferably kafka.proficiency in working with rdbms and nosql databases (preferably postgresql, dynamodb, elasticsearch).experience deploying applications to kubernetes (aws eks, aws fargate preferred).strong understanding of domain driven design (ddd).familiarity with 12-factor and cloud-native application design (a plus).strong experience in automation testing strategies and tools for unit, integration, and functional testing.excellent communication skills, both written and verbal, with the ability to clearly articulate complex technical concepts.ability to work in an agile environment and collaborate with cross-functional teams.qa skills: (good to have)3+ years of working on or with qa experience with a strong focus on automation.3+ years of experience in functional testing, including:test executiondefect managementtest reporting1+ years of experience in building automated tests (both functional and non-functional).hands-on experience with selenium, soapui, jmeter.
ability to write jmeter scripts, design and develop performance tests.
and identify performance bottlenecks based on logs and performance reportsexperience with soap and xml (xpath, namespaces).experience with web service automation (rest/soap) using tools like soap ui, postman, rest assured framework.experience in test data management: design, create, and maintain test data to support quality testing.knowledge of ci/cd implementations and integration of automated tests into ci/cd pipelines.stay current on emerging trends in software testing and evaluate them for continuous process improvement.